CHAPTER – 12
RENEWAL
OF REGISTRATION AND RESTORATION
|
12.01 |
An application for the
renewal of the registration of a geographical Indication or an authorised
user of a registered geographical indication shall be made on Form GI-4 or Form GI-3. It can be made at any time
not more than six months before the expiration of the last registration of
the Geographical Indication or the authorised user. Notice before removal of Geographical Indication or
authorised user from register. If
no application on Form GI-4 or Form GI-3 as the case may be, for renewal of
the registration of a geographical indication or of an authorised user
together with the prescribed fee has been received, the Registrar shall
notify the registered proprietor or the authorised user, as the case may be,
within a period of not less than one month and not more than three months
before the expiration of the last registration, of the approaching expiration
of the GI and the renewal due information in writing on Form - O3 or O5, as
the case may be. If no application on Form
GI-4 or Form GI-3 as the case may be, for renewal of the registration of a
geographical indication or of an authorised user together with the prescribed
fee has been received the Registrar shall notify the registered proprietor or
the authorised user of the approaching expiration of the GI and the renewal
due information in writing on Form - O3 or O5, as the case may be. In the case of an
association of persons or producers of a registered geographical indication
each of the association of persons, producers registered as registered
proprietors or the person authorised to act on their behalf would be
intimated. This information would be
communicated to the address of their respective principal places of business
in Advertisement of removal of geographical indication
or the authorised user from the register If at the expiration of
last registration of a geographical indication or an authorised user, the
renewal fee has not been paid, the Registrar may remove the geographical
indication or the authorised user, as the case may be, from the register and
advertise the fact forthwith in the Journal.
Provided the Registrar shall not remove the
geographical indication or the authorised user from the Register if an
application is made in Form GI-4 within six months from the expiration of the
last registration of the geographical indication or the authorised user. Restoration and renewal of registration An application for the
restoration of a geographical indication or authorised user to the register
and renewal of its registration, shall be made in Form GI-4 after six months
and within one year from the expiration of the last registration of the
geographical indication or the authorised user as the case may be. Notice and advertisement of renewal and restoration Upon the renewal or
restoration and renewal of registration, a notice to that effect shall be
sent to the registered proprietor or the concerned authorised user and the
said renewal or restoration and renewal shall be advertised in the Journal. |
